Digital Workplace in Government Market Expected to Reach USD 38.5 Billion by 2036

0
7

August 13, 2026 — The digital workplace in government and public sector market is valued at USD 14.2 billion in 2026 and is forecast to reach USD 38.5 billion by 2036, expanding at a 10.5% CAGR, according to Fact.MR. The market exceeded USD 12.9 billion in 2025, while the report identifies a USD 24.5 billion absolute opportunity through 2036.

The growth reflects a shift toward secure digital work environments across government agencies. Public bodies need shared spaces for forms, approvals, messaging, file sharing and task coordination. Hybrid operating models are also increasing the need for cloud access and identity controls. At the same time, document-heavy public-sector workflows are supporting demand for knowledge management tools. Fact.MR says adoption can slow when migration costs, legacy integration and compliance checks remain difficult.

Segment Breakdown

Digital Collaboration Suite leads solution types. Fact.MR expects this segment to hold 38.0% of the market in 2026. Secure messaging, file sharing and task coordination support its position.

Document & Workflow Management leads functional areas. The segment is projected to account for 40.0% in 2026. Approvals, records and case files remain central to public administration.

Central Government leads public-sector verticals. Fact.MR anticipates a 42.0% share in 2026. National agencies face broad responsibilities and compliance requirements.

Government Agencies lead user categories. This group is estimated to represent 39.0% of the market in 2026. Agencies manage policy, administration and public communication workflows.

Cloud-based Digital Workplace leads deployment architecture. The segment is forecast to hold 41.0% in 2026. Cloud delivery can reduce the burden of maintaining collaboration infrastructure internally.

The USA records the fastest growth among the listed markets at 11.4% CAGR, supported by federal software depth and large agency user bases. The UK follows at 10.9%, while Germany reaches 10.4%. Japan posts 9.9%, Canada 9.5%, Australia 9.1%, and Singapore 8.6%.

Competitive Landscape

Fact.MR identifies Microsoft Corporation, Google LLC – Google Workspace, Oracle Corporation, Cisco Systems, Inc., International Business Machines Corporation, Omnissa, LLC, Salesforce, Inc., ServiceNow, Inc., OpenText Corporation, and Atlassian Corporation plc as key companies. Microsoft and Google Workspace are described as strong in secure collaboration and cloud productivity. Oracle and Cisco add enterprise workflow and communication infrastructure. IBM supports hybrid cloud and automation, while Salesforce and ServiceNow contribute workflow and service capabilities.
